Summary

Jim Collins' flywheel model, originally outlined in his book "Good to Great," is a concept that illustrates how incremental effort can build unstoppable momentum over time, and it has been adapted into the data flywheel model for enterprises. This adaptation focuses on a continuous feedback loop where data collection, processing, and analysis lead to optimized processes and improved decision-making, ultimately driving further gains. Recently, the model has evolved into the AI data flywheel, which leverages AI to enhance data-driven processes through a self-reinforcing cycle where data continuously refines AI models, making them more effective and aligned with business goals. Bright Data offers services that facilitate the implementation of an AI data flywheel strategy, providing tools for data retrieval, storage, processing, and model customization, thereby enabling enterprises to transform static data pipelines into dynamic systems that continuously learn and improve. The AI data flywheel offers significant benefits, including continuous model improvement, competitive advantages, reduced operational costs, and faster decision-making, but also requires significant upfront investment and specialized expertise to manage governance and compliance complexities.
